In this inspiring episode of Fit, Fierce & Fearless, host Zen (Nancy Adzentoivich) sits down with the elegant and magnetic Lord Moni Skyy — pole dancer, instructor, and embodiment of grace and quiet power.
Together, they explore what it means to come home to your body, embrace authentic beauty, and express strength through softness, intention, and self-acceptance.
Topics in this episode:
Using movement to reconnect with your body and presence
What it means to honor your story and show up fully
The difference between performative beauty and embodied confidence
Moni’s unique teaching approach rooted in empowerment and elegance
Why strength doesn’t have to be loud to be powerful
Favorite quotes:
“You can be soft and still be powerful.”
“Strength isn’t always loud. Sometimes it’s quiet, steady, and deeply personal.”
